An administrative disqualification hearing (ADH) is one method for deciding if an individual committed an intentional program violation (IPV). Waiver of Hearing: The individual may waive the right to an ADH.
Administrative hearings are the proceedings conducted by administrative law judges (ALJ) for disputes involving the regulatory jurisdiction of an executive agency.
One of the major differences between a traditional court proceeding and an administrative hearing is that the presiding administrative law judge serves as the trier of fact. In other words, administrative law proceedings are virtually always conducted as bench trials.
The Government Must Prove Its Case by a Preponderance of Evidence. In a criminal trial, you can only be convicted of a crime by proof beyond a reasonable doubt. The burden of proof at an administrative hearing is much lighter.

An Administrative Disqualification Decision is a formal determination made by authorities regarding an individual's ineligibility or disqualification from receiving certain benefits or services, often due to violations of program rules or regulations.
Typically, state or local agencies responsible for administering benefits programs, such as food assistance or welfare, are required to file an Administrative Disqualification Decision when they determine that a recipient has committed fraud or other violations.
To fill out an Administrative Disqualification Decision, one must include information such as the recipient's details, the specific violations identified, the evidence supporting the disqualification, and the length of the disqualification period, along with the agency's contact information.
The purpose of an Administrative Disqualification Decision is to formally notify individuals of their disqualification from benefits and to provide a record of the reasons for disqualification, ensuring compliance with program regulations.
The information that must be reported includes the recipient’s name and identification number, the nature of the violation, the effective date of disqualification, any relevant case history, and instructions on how the recipient can appeal the decision.
